Built in the 1950s, Lo Wai Public School was one of the early village schools of Hong Kong and it witnessed the development of the village. Its rural landscape complements the artworks based on the rural regions of Tsuen-Kwai-Tsing. After viewing the exhibits, visitors can also tour the 300-years old Lo Wai Village and the dozens of temples nearby.
